Cycling North East 5 days




ITINERARY:
Day 01: Hanoi - Ba Be (~220 km)
This adventurous journey northeast begins as we depart from yourHanoihotel around 8:00am. We drive up and pass through the undulating terrain of tea plantations in Thai Nguyen city. We continue on getting our first glimpses of rural Vietnam, setting the tone for the days ahead. We have lunch at Bac Can and unload the bikes for a cycle off highway to a quiet road with great views of  small villages of Tay, Nung and Thai ethnic minorities along the way. Depending on our speed, we will arrive at Ba Be Lake in the late afternoon. After checking into a basic guest house in Ba Be National Park we have dinner and retire to sleep.

Day 02: Ba Be National Park – Boating into three lakes of Ba Be
Today, we will spend the whole day visiting the beauty of Ba Be lakes on the local canoes, but first we will head out for a short cycle to the boat docs. We load our bikes on the boat for fun cruise (We may also try a small raft to glide along the river if it is available). A cave visit by boat is also on today's itinerary after which we will have lunch served near a beautiful waterfall. After lunch, we canoe our hearts out navigating into the tranquilly of Ba Be lakes. Following activities include some swimming and short cycling to the main road. Van pick-up then transfer back to our guest house. Dinner, free time to relax, and retire to sleep.

Day 03: Ba Be - Cao Bang town (~ 160km)
We say goodbye to Pac Ngoi village and Ba Be Lakes and by 7:30 am we will make our way to Ha Hieu and start biking on the dirt roads for about 60 km towards Nguyen Binh. There is a challenging climb up Phia Den mountain pass to a level of about 1,200 meters. Picnic lunch en route. Afternoon we cycle on paved roads to Nguyen Binh, then our van picks us up for transfer to Cao Bang. Arrive at late afternoon, check in, and take a short rest before dinner at a local restaurant. Free time to relax. Overnight in Cao Bang town..

Day 04: Cao Bang – Ban Gioc Waterfall – Cao Bang (~ 160km)
7:30 am wake up! Heading out of the town we start venturing into the most remote northern regions of Cao Bang Province. Well paved roads (~89 km) scenically traverse Trung Khanh before arriving at Ban Gioc Waterfall - the biggest waterfall in Vietnam (though not full of water in the dry season). Late picnic lunch, swimming if possible, and a rest near the waterfall. On the way back, we have more cycling planned. Our routes include probably the most isolated places in Vietnam very near the China border, as well as a meandering ride along one of the idyllic streams created by the Ban Gioc waterfall. Breaks en route as you wish. Visits to hill tribe villages and many photographs are taken on this leg of our journey. Back to Cao Bang to overnight.

Day 05: Cao Bang – Lang Son – Hanoi (~ 145 km)
Breakfast at your hotel and on the bikes by 7:30 am for a beautiful morning ride and a (~ 67km)  mountain traverse at That Khe, conquering 3 mountain passes. Transfer to Lang Son for lunch and take a rest before driving back to Hanoi. Arrival in Hanoi in the late afternoon. Tour ends at your hotel at around 4:30 pm.
